Abstract
⺠Phase segregated state of cobaltite La2âxSrxCoO4 for (1.1â¤xâ¤1.3) to find the origin of the observed glassy behavior. ⺠Result of the frequency dependent ac susceptibility measurement excludes the possibility of any spin glass phase, hints strong inter-cluster interactions. ⺠Relaxation experiments confirm the system to be a collection of clusters with two preferred sizes. ⺠The glassy behavior originates from strong inter-cluster interactions.
